Aquí se describe un protocolo destinado a investigar el impacto de corte y empalme aberrante de resistencia a fármacos en tumores sólidos y neoplasias hematológicas. Para este objetivo, se analizaron los perfiles de transcriptómica de modelos parentales y resistentes in vitro a través de RNA-seq y establecimos un método basado QRT-PCR para validar los genes candidatos.
